Dedryck Boyata has successful completed his move to Scottish champions Celtic from Manchester City.
The Belgian international was a bit-part player for the Premier League side, and was only used for low affair games.
It has now been confirmed that the 24-year-old has joined the Hoops on a four-year deal for a reported fee of around £1.5m.
"It feels really good. Celtic are a very big club and it feels good to be a part of it," Boyata told Celtic's official website.
"The manager came to see me in Manchester and I spoke to him about having me here and all the ideas he had for me playing for the team.
"So I was very pleased with his plans and from that point I thought that moving to Celtic would be a good idea and we tried to do everything right for me to move here."
